Description Power Bridge is a sophisticated controller with high power outputs, specific for the activation of electric motors with a H-bridge, even in speed modulation. Equipped with dual-processor architecture, it can be used into a wide range of applications, from buses to agricultural machines.
Programmable in C language or IEC 61131, using VT3 Software Development Tool.
APPLICATIONS
- Precision electric motors activations in PWM
- Fans and compressors control for air conditioning
- Diagnosis and control of agricultural machines using electric motors
- Control of doors opening/closing for buses and generic vehicles
